Pallet Truck Periodic Inspection


Pallet trucks in the group of lifting and transmitting equipment is a widely used equipment for transporting a load to the desired place on the wheel by means of hydraulic system by using battery or manpower. There are two metal forks in front of them, which are similar to forklifts, and they are placed in the gaps in the pallet.

Special scissor pallet truck, short pallet truck and long pallet truck can be found for different jobs. Pallet trucks are for carrying loads and should not be used for live transport and sudden turns should be avoided when there is a load on it. Loading should be done in line with its capacity and the center of gravity of the loaded material and the pallet should be aligned. Otherwise, the load may tip over and be damaged.

Pallet trucks carrying heavy loads may threaten the life and property safety of employees in case of incorrect and uncontrolled use. The pallet trucks used should therefore be checked periodically. Unless a different period is stipulated in the legal regulations, periodic checks and examinations of the pallet trucks are required at least once a year.

Pallet trucks should be inspected and inspected by authorized persons such as mechanical engineers, machine technicians or high technicians. Otherwise, the inspection and report prepared will be deemed invalid. 

Reports issued by authorized persons who are experts in their fields are also deemed valid in audits to be carried out by the Ministry of Labor and Social Security. However, the examinations and controls to be made and the reports to be prepared other than those listed are not considered valid. 

During the inspection and inspection procedures, it is checked whether the pallet trucks are capable of safely lifting and suspending at least 1,25 of the declared load, unless otherwise specified in these standards. In addition, it is checked whether the pallet trucks are resistant to this load and have sufficient power brakes.

If the pallet truck used has an inspection report before, those reports are examined first. If it is observed that the faults and errors that have been reacted in the previous period have not been remedied, they are expected to be corrected first. The pallet trucks are then visually inspected. Mechanical and functional controls are performed. It is checked whether they perform the expected functions with or without load.
